Pumpkin Casserole

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Servings 8 pieces
Calories 250
A delicious and comforting pumpkin casserole perfect for fall gatherings or holiday dinners.

Ingredients

Pumpkin Puree

  • 2 cans pumpkin puree (about 3 ¾ cups)
  • 2 large eggs
  • ¼ cup salted butter (melted)
  • ¼ cup heavy cream (or milk)
  • cup white sugar (¾ if you like it a little sweeter)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ice (or homemade pumpkin pie spice)
  • ½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¾ cup packed brown sugar
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our (or gluten-free baking mix)
  • 4-5 tablespoons salted butter (softened or grated)
  • 1 cup chopped pecans (or walnuts)

Instructions 

  • Preheat oven to 350ºF (177ºC) and grease a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• Add pumpkin puree and ¼ cup melted butter to a large bowl; mix well.
  • Stir in heavy cream, sugar, vanilla, spices, and salt until combined.
  • Beat eggs separately, then add to mixture and stir until smooth.
  • Pour into prepared dish and smooth top. Bake for 45 minutes.

Notes

For a richer flavor, top with extra pecans before baking.
